The Ministry of Health, in collaboration with the Pan American Health Organization (PAHO)/ World Health Organization (WHO), will on Monday, February 25, host a consultation on Healthy Ageing, at the Savannah Hotel, Hastings, Christ Church, beginning at 10:00 a.m.

Caribbean Programme Coordinator with PAHO, Dr. Ernest Pate, will deliver welcome remarks, while Chief Medical Officer, Dr. Joy St. John will examine the topic Barbados Ageing and its Relationship with the Development of Healthy Public Policy.

A contextual framework for a health sector response towards active ageing will also be provided by Senior Medical Officer with responsibility for non-communicable diseases and the Elderly, Dr. Kenneth George.

Participants at the consultation will also hear of the health systems and services available for elderly care in Barbados as well as future plans and challenges. This will be presented by Consultant Geriatrician with the Ministry, Dr. Ambrose Ramsey.

PAHO/WHO’s Advisor (Healthy Ageing), Dr. Enrique Vega will also share information on that organisation’s policies and guidelines for healthy ageing.
